The fall of athletics giants that laid Kenya's golden egg

Bro Colm O’Connell [Photo: Courtesy]

From south pole to north pole, Kenyan athletes have required no prop to stand tall on the global scene.

That’s since 1954 when the late Nyantika Maiyoro became the first Kenyan to compete international at the Commonwealth Games in Vancouver, Canada.
